Understanding Cataract Surgical Procedure Process



Discovering the actions involved in cataract surgical procedure can assist ease any anxiety or unpredictability you might have regarding the treatment. Cataract surgery is a typical and highly successful procedure that includes removing the cloudy lens in your eye and changing it with a clear man-made lens.

Prior to the surgical procedure, your eye will be numbed with eye declines or an injection to guarantee you don't feel any kind of discomfort during the procedure. The doctor will make a small laceration in your eye to access the cataract and break it up utilizing ultrasound waves prior to thoroughly removing it.

Post-Operative Care Tips



After cataract surgical procedure, offering proper post-operative care is vital for your loved one's recovery. Ensure they use the safety shield over their eye as advised by the doctor. Help them administer prescribed eye decreases and drugs on time to prevent infection and help recovery.

Urge your enjoyed one to stay clear of touching or scrubing their eyes, as this can cause problems. Help them in adhering to any kind of restrictions on flexing, lifting hefty things, or taking part in laborious tasks to avoid strain on the eyes. See to it they participate in all follow-up appointments with the eye doctor for keeping track of development.



Maintain the eye location clean and completely dry, staying clear of water or soap directly in the eyes. Encourage your loved one to use sunglasses to protect their eyes from brilliant light and glow during the healing procedure. Hold your horses and supportive as they recuperate, supplying assistance with everyday tasks as needed.
